Right off the bat, you can’t miss the design. That “Abstract Purple Weeping Flower” print? It’s a head-turner. Not in a “look at me, I’m trying too hard” kind of way, but in a fun, vibrant, “oh, that’s cool” kind of way. I even wore it to the farmer’s market last weekend, and I swear, I got more compliments on the bag than on the organic kale I bought! Seriously, it takes the fanny pack from pure function to legit fashion statement. And the single-sided print? Genius. Keeps it comfy against your body.
But it’s not just a pretty face, folks. This thing’s got brains too. They say it’s made from “high-density polyester fiber,” which, in plain English, means it feels tough. I wouldn’t take it swimming, but I reckon it could handle a drizzle or, you know, the inevitable coffee spill (almost happened this morning, phew!).

What I really dig is how versatile it is. They call it a three-way wearable design, and they’re not kidding. I’ve rocked it around my waist on hikes, slung it across my chest in crazy-crowded streets (hello, pickpockets!), and even just tossed it over my shoulder when I’m feeling super casual. The strap adjusts in a snap, and that quick-release buckle? Lifesaver! Especially when you’re fumbling for your keys with your arms full of groceries. And that 20″-30″ waist range? Spot on. Comfy as can be.
Oh, and for you wired headphone holdouts (like me!), there’s a little headphone cable port. Keeps your phone safe and sound while you’re jamming out on a bike ride. Plus, that “industrial-grade zipper” is no joke. Smooth as butter, and hasn’t snagged once. Knock on wood!
Now, a couple of minor things to keep in mind. It’s great for the essentials – phone, wallet, keys, maybe a granola bar – but it’s not a Mary Poppins bag. Leave the water bottle and the emergency sweater at home. Also, while that polyester feels tough, I’m curious to see how it holds up over time. Only time will tell, right?
